Model shear — the data that turns naive models into bad data

A model that detects eclipses by "TEC went down" is wrong, and the archive proves it. Geomagnetic storms move the ionosphere harder than any eclipse — enhancements of +250% (Halloween 2003) and deep negative phases (Gannon 2024) — with no shadow anywhere. This page documents the shear corpus: the storm days ingested raw, paired against eclipse geometry, and presented to the frozen law. A naive detector false-positives here. The invariant must dead-cat — and whatever it actually does is recorded raw below, generated from the live crucible.

The two reference storms in the ledger

May 10–11, 2024 — the Gannon G5 superstorm (the fossil shear)

  • Minimum Dst −412 nT — the most intense G5 since March 1989. Kp 9 reached twice (00 and 09 UT May 11), Kp ≥ 8 for a full day, daily Ap 273. Magnetosphere compressed to ~5 R_E; aurora at Florida latitudes.
  • Why it shears: May 10–11 sit one month after the 2024 benchmark eclipse, same stations, same season, same solar-cycle phase. Day-side TEC first surged (positive storm phase), then the May 11 negative phase carved depletions that look eclipse-deep against quiet baselines — at stations where the Sun was completely unobscured.
  • These two days form the shear-negative fossils: 2024 eclipse geometry ⊗ storm-day measurement, judged by the same law.

October 29–30, 2003 — the Halloween storms (the archive reference)

  • Dst −383 nT (Oct 30; −422 nT in the November sequel); dayside TEC +40% (Oct 29) and +250% (Oct 30) within 2–5 hours via prompt-penetration electric fields — the daytime super-fountain; ~900% electron-content increase above CHAMP altitude. The Oct 28 X17 flare alone stepped TEC ~30% in ~15 minutes.
  • Ingested as archive reference only — no fossil pairing, because the honest baseline rule forbids it: the 2024 quiet baselines are six months and a solar-regime away from October 2003, so a fossil verdict would be measuring seasonal drift, not the law. The raw series live in the ledger for the record; the wiki says so instead of hiding it.

Why the invariant does NOT shear

Three pre-registered disciplines separate shadow physics from storm physics:

  1. The obscuration gate — a leaf can only audit at a UT second where the geometry says ≥80% of the solar disk is covered. Storm depletions at unobscured stations occur at seconds where the gate is closed; those patches are proven voids before any TEC value is read.
  2. The gate is a window, not a threshold — the unimodal shadow cone gives each station-day ONE contiguous audit window minutes long. A storm depletion must not merely be deep; it must be deep inside those exact minutes of the paired geometry to threaten a false positive.
  3. The quiet-baseline rule — baselines are lower medians over named days with max Kp ≤ 4 (checked live against GFZ at corpus build). Storm days can never contaminate a baseline, so the "normal" the law compares against is storm-free by construction.

The residual exposure is honest and documented: a storm's negative phase coinciding in local time-of-day with the paired geometry's gate window can, in principle, satisfy the coupling arithmetic. That is exactly what the shear fossils measure. If one fires, it is a FALSE POSITIVE, the historical Form seals CURE, and the finding stands raw — the wiki table below is generated from the same crucible that seals.

The shear, FINISHED — the confinement discriminant

A shadow is confined; a storm floods everything

The finished shear — every station-day, one law

The May-11 false positives above taught the second-generation layer: a shadow's depletion is confined to its own gate minutes and near-zero in the flanking hours; a storm floods the flanks as deep as the window. The discriminant — excess in-window depletion (gate-window median − ±2 h flank median, exact integers) — judged against every eclipse positive, every Gannon shear pair, and every quiet control:

Measured two-clause separation (lag gate [-300, +1200] s): min eclipse excess 15304 ppm · eclipse lag failures 1 · max lag-passing non-eclipse excess 42836 ppm (shear-storm dallas 2024-05-11) — no clean separation (recorded raw)

Excess = median depletion inside the gate window − median over the ±2 h flanks (exact integers, ledger-direct). A shadow is confined and rides its own maximum; a storm floods the flanks and pins to window edges. Generated live from the V252 ledger.

This table is what "data sheared of the models" yields: the frozen law's own false positives, turned into the measurement that rejects them — and into the storm-proof clause of the sealed prediction extensions.

The 2026 storm pivot (pre-registered)

  • On eclipse day, eclipse-watch read NOAA SWPC's 1-minute estimated Kp every pass. Est Kp ≥ 5 would have opened the storm gate: the capture continues, the totality-path resolution still runs (a G-storm cannot un-total an eclipse — the geometry side is untouched), but the interpretation gains a storm annotation, the control-channel claims (Norwich/Millstone null) are weakened by storm variability, and the Gannon/Halloween archives become the parallel science channel. On 2026-08-12 the gate never opened — the day resolved geomagnetically quiet, so the sealed resolution grades clean, with no storm annotation.
  • Post-eclipse control days (2026-08-05, 2026-08-19, 2026-07-16) pass the same Kp ≤ 4 gate before entering the resolution baselines; a disturbed control is excluded and reported, exactly as on the historical corpus.
